I don't understand my Spider (was Spider EFI '86 start problems)



Hi there,

recently i posted that my Spider had problems with starting. I checked the
fuel injection which was oke. I checked the ignition and it turned out that
now and than there was no signal to the ignition coil. In the beginning this
was 8 out of 10 times. I investigated and checked, cleaned ans sprayed but i
could not indentify the real reason of this fault. So the rev. counter was
oke, the coil and dissy including HT-leads and plugs, the ECU measured oke
etc etc. Now the ratio of no starts has switchted from 8 out of 10 to 8
starts out of 10 attempts. So only in two cases there is nog signal to the
ign. coil. I have given up my attempts to fix it completely (do not know
what to do any more) but in a way i am still challenged to figure it out. Is
there among you Alfa experts any person who can give me a hint?

The only thing i have noticed since this problem occured is that sometimes
around 3000 rpm the engine misses a stroke. I does not missfire but it's not
able to drive constantly without any interupts. Can this be caused by the
airflowmeter?
